The Product and Technology Program Management Office (PMO) at Workday spearheads strategic intracompany initiatives. Our results-oriented team of program leaders collaborate across boundary partners to deliver tangible business outcomes for the organization.
This role will support one or more direct or indirect contracts with the U.S. Federal Government. Due to federal security requirements, all Workday personnel working on the contracts must be United States citizens (naturalized or native). Workday Inc is seeking a Principal Project Manager to join our team and support our growing Federal business. As a change agent, you will collaborate with executive leadership, program sponsors, business leads, and technology teams to drive the successful implementation of large-scale, cross-organization strategic programs aimed at enterprise growth in the Federal market.
You will be a passionate and driven program manager who drives large-scale, complex, cross-functional technical initiatives for our growing Federal business. You will collaborate with executive leadership and technology teams on engineering, security, and operations for enterprise growth.
The TPM will coordinate critical initiatives, manage dependencies, mitigate risks, and combine strong program management with technical fluency to engage engineering and provide clear executive insights. You are a highly organized, technically fluent program leader who thrives in complex, fast-paced environments, managing ambiguity, aligning stakeholders, and driving execution. You balance technical understanding with program management expertise to anticipate risks and maintain momentum. You break down complex problems into actionable plans and possess a proactive, ownership-driven, and results-focused mindset.
This role may require a security clearance at the TS/SCI W/CI Poly level. Applicants must have the ability to obtain and maintain a U.S. government issued security clearance. An active TS/SCI w/CI Poly is preferred. May be required to be on-site at client locations in the DC, MD, and VA (DMV) area.

With Flex Work, we're combining the best of both worlds: in-person time and remote. Our approach enables our teams to deepen connections, maintain a strong community, and do their best work. We know that flexibility can take shape in many ways, so rather than a number of required days in-office each week, we simply spend at least half (50%) of our time each quarter in the office or in the field with our customers, prospects, and partners (depending on role). This means you'll have the freedom to create a flexible schedule that caters to your business, team, and personal needs, while being intentional to make the most of time spent together. Those in our remote "home office" roles also have the opportunity to come together in our offices for important moments that matter.
